Pentecostalism began in a Los Angeles livery stable with Black and white believers worshiping together while segregation was the law, and it has become the fastest-growing Christian movement in history. Its recovery of the Spirit's gifts, and the songs it has written, have crossed into nearly every other tradition on this map.
